Proven Steps to Building a Unicorn Startup
Step 1: Conduct Market Research
Start by thoroughly researching the market to understand its size, current trends, and potential growth. Identify your target audience, key competitors, and their market share. Use this data to refine your value proposition and ensure that your solution addresses a real need in the market. Market research will give you valuable insights that will help you develop a product or service that resonates with potential customers.
Step 2: Develop a Compelling MVP
Before launching a full-fledged product, create a Minimum Viable Product (MVP) that captures the essential features of your solution. The MVP should be sufficient to test the market and gather feedback from potential users. By validating your solution through the MVP, you can refine and improve your product before investing more resources.
Step 3: Build a Strong Team
The success of your startup depends heavily on the quality of your team. A strong team should consist of talented individuals with diverse skill sets who are aligned with your vision. Whether you are building a tech backend, designing user interfaces, or managing customer service, each member of your team contributes to the overall success of the startup.
Step 4: Secure Funding
Raising venture capital or securing angel investors is often a crucial step in the growth of a startup. However, it's important to approach fundraising with a clear understanding of what the funds will be used for, and to present a well-structured plan to potential investors. Keep in mind that external funding can provide not just capital, but also valuable connections and expertise.
Step 5: Scale Efficiently
Once you have a proven product and a strong team, the next step is to scale your operations. This involves implementing strategies to grow your user base, increase revenue, and expand your market reach. However, scaling too quickly without proper planning can lead to inefficiencies and setbacks. Therefore, it's essential to have a clear strategy for scaling and to continuously monitor and adjust your approach as needed.
Step 6: Iterate and Improve
Finally, the key to success in the startup world is to remain agile and continuously improve. Listen to your users, gather feedback, and use it to improve your product. The journey of becoming a unicorn is not a straight line but a series of iterations and improvements. Embrace change and be ready to adapt as market conditions and user needs evolve.
